foreman-installer reports a few errors during installation.

Description

 Could not set 'present' on ensure: 422 Unprocessable Entity at 12:/usr/share/foreman-installer/modules/foreman_proxy/manifests/register.pp
 Could not set 'present' on ensure: 422 Unprocessable Entity at 12:/usr/share/foreman-installer/modules/foreman_proxy/manifests/register.pp
 /Stage[main]/Foreman_proxy::Register/Foreman_smartproxy[elisa.home]/ensure: change from absent to present failed: Could not set 'present' on ensure: 422 Unprocessable Entity at 12:/usr/share/foreman-installer/modules/foreman_proxy/manifests/register.pp

What does the error mean? It doesn't even compute for me.

It means the smart proxy could not be registered in Foreman.

To find the exact reason, tail /var/log/foreman/production.log or try adding the smart proxy yourself in the UI under Infrastructure > Smart proxies, then register the URL https://elisa.home:8443

A common issue we're seeing in 1.6.2 (though you say 1.6.0) is when /etc/hosts is set up to resolve the hostname to 127.0.1.1 then it can prevent access.

I encountered this one too on Ubuntu 14.04 and foreman-installer 1.6.3-1. In my case commenting out

:trusted_hosts:
- puppet.domain.com

in /etc/foreman-proxy/settings.yml did the trick. Basically foreman-proxy did not trust Foreman and caused the installer to partially fail.

I suspect the problem had to do with DNS lookups returning the wrong IP, because I had pointed puppet.domain.com to a new address only an hour or so before running foreman-installer.
